The Google Mobile Blog details an update just made to the search experience on tablets.
The search results page for tablets has been simplified, removing a lot of the additional desktop information, and the size of page content like text, buttons and other ‘touch targets’ has been increased to make it easier and faster to read and navigate.
There is also a new ‘search type’ button located below the search box to quickly adjust the types of results you are viewing like Images, Videos, Places, Shopping and more.
When searching for images there are improvements that enhance the viewing experience such as enlarged image previews, continuous scroll, and faster loading of image thumbnails.
The new search experience is being released in the next few days for iPad and Android 3.1+ tablets.
